Job Description

A school-based occupational therapist position is available in Grand Ledge, MI, offering both full-time and part-time opportunities up to 40 hours per week. This role focuses on delivering therapeutic support to students across elementary, middle, and high school levels, helping them enhance their functional abilities and succeed academically and socially.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Evaluate and provide occupational therapy services to students with varying needs.
  • Develop and implement individualized treatment plans.
  • Collaborate with educators, parents, and support staff to support student progress.
  • Utilize evidence-based practices to promote skill development in areas such as fine motor skills, sensory processing, and self-care.
  • Maintain accurate documentation and reports in compliance with school policies.

Qualifications and Desired Experience:

  • Licensed Occupational Therapist with experience in school settings.
  • Familiarity working with elementary, middle, and high school students.
  • Strong communication and collaboration skills within multidisciplinary teams.
  • Ability to adapt interventions to meet diverse student needs.
  • Commitment to promoting student independence and inclusion.
